This song is an awareness on Gender Based Violence mainly by men. But we call it GBV because we believe it's both ways. Though male 'dominated' Right for Women. Igwijo is actually the name of this genre of traditional music with humming and ullulating and chanting. It's really delightfu South African culture. 💯 The clicking is foung in his language Xhosa.
